In order to maximize the usage of renewable generation, compensate its fluctuation and acquire a continuous and smooth output, this paper defines two indices. Complementary degree is defined for measuring the natural complementary characteristics of the stochastic generations, and smoothness is defined for measuring the effect of manual complementariness between adjustable and stochastic generations. These two indices are employed to study the natural complementary characteristic involving wind power and PV, and the manual complementariness involving wind power, PV and energy storage system, respectively. Finally, analyses of two indices are synthesized to form a complementary strategy. This study is a guidance to determine the ratio of stochastic generations and the capacity configuration of adjustable generations as well as a good reference for optimizing the size of ESS in this site.
